    " COAL will continue to squeeze out renewables as an efficient, cheap source of energy, even with a cost of carbon many times higher than currently envisaged in the Rudd government's emissions trading scheme.

    According to a secret independent report commissioned by the NSW Labor government, the abundance and efficiency of coal, along with new technologies for cutting emissions , mean coal will undercut the price of electricity produced by wind or solar for "many years"...

    According to Mr Hunwick's report, even a carbon price of $100 a tonne, about four times what is currently proposed, would leave coal well ahead of rivals such as wind, solar and gas...

    His report urges the Rees government to proceed with a new coal-fired baseload power station or risk losing its aluminium smelting industry , which will move offshore unless a reliable power supply is guaranteed...

    "With the application of modern technology and with suitable encouragement, stick as well as carrot, coal can continue to maintain its competitive advantage as a fuel for power generation for several decades to come, and do so in an essentially sustainable manner," the report says.

    "They may want to wave a magic wand and make coal go away, but they're not going to," Mr Hunwick said.

    "The name of the game has to be to clean up existing coal-fired power stations and make the new ones cleaner.

    "Even with a carbon price of $50-$100, coal still looks like being more than competitive with most of the alternative sources of electricity going forward, including gas and renewables."
